The is an ancient Roman arch in in France. It was built in 18 or 19 by a rich citizen of the town, C. Julius Rufus, and dedicated to the emperor Tiberius, his son Drusus Julius Caesar, and his adoptive son Germanicus. is situated 4 km northeast of ZA des Saints-Vivien.
